		<description>[...] Balancing Ideal vs.&#160;Real  &#8220;This approach does match the commonly accepted principle of triage. Put a bit simply, it is the principle that medical resources are to be spent saving the most lives. This can mean allowing some people to die, but this is justified because saving more lives is better than saving fewer lives.&#8221;  Take from http://aphilosopher.wordpress.com/2008/12/24/peta-vicks-pits/ [...]</description>
